Indicator/light Switch (Britpart) RTC6618 STC865

Indicator/light Switch (Britpart) RTC6618 STC865
New indicator / light switch which fits all Landrover Discovery 200Tdi & V8 models from 1989 to 1994.

Part Number: STC865

£23.76 (excl. VAT)
Web Exclusive Price Excluding TAX



Britpart